  • Patent number: 4640121
    Abstract: A method for determining the location of a leak in pressure-carrying vessels, including a plurality of probes spaced-apart on walls of the vessels for picking up high-frequency solid-conducted sound noises, and an amplifier connected to the probes, includes forming an r.m.s. value in the amplifier from the sound noises, comparing the r.m.s. value with a threshold value, issuing a signal if the r.m.s. value exceeds the threshold value, comparing the solid-conducted sound noises from at least two probes with each other for localizing the leak, placing the r.m.s. values of the solid-conducted sound noises in a relationship relative to the spacing between the probes based on the comparison, and determining the location of the leak as the location of the maximum solid-conducted sound noise from the relationship.
    Type: Grant
    Filed: September 28, 1984
    Date of Patent: February 3, 1987
    Assignee: Kraftwerk Union Aktiengesellschaft
    Inventors: Wilhelm Leuker, Gunter Stipsits, Bernhard Thiel

  • Patent number: 4209779
    Abstract: Method of monitoring equipment wherein a measured value signal in the form of an electrical a-c signal is fed to the measuring channel of an electric circuit and a mean value output signal is formed by the electronic circuit in accordance with the amplitude of the measured value signal, which includes setting an amplitude limit as a function of the mean value signal and the amplitudes of the measured value signal, automatically adapting the amplitude limit with a predetermined time constant to changes in the mean value signal, setting a limit of a number of occurrences when the amplitudes of the measured value signal exceed the amplitude limit, and activating an alarm if the occurrence limit is surpassed within a settable time period, and system for carrying out the method.
    Type: Grant
    Filed: March 27, 1978
    Date of Patent: June 24, 1980
    Assignee: Kraftwerk Union Aktiengesellschaft
    Inventors: Wolfgang Beck, Horst Herzog, Gunter Stipsits
